镍镉电池制造企业镉接触工人职业健康风险评估 被引量:4

Occupational health risk assessment of workers exposed to cadmium in a nickel-cadmium battery manufacturing enterprise

摘要 目的了解镍镉电池制造企业镉作业工人的职业接触情况,进行职业健康风险评估。方法 2016年6~7月,本研究以中原地区某家镍镉电池制造企业工人为调查对象进行职业卫生现场调查,采用半定量风险评估接触比值法和致癌的吸入超额个人风险模型对该企业镉接触工人进行职业健康风险评估。结果该企业工作场所空气中镉的浓度普遍较高,只有13.33%的岗位C_(TWA)符合国家职业卫生接触限值的要求。半定量风险评估模型结果显示,只有配料和机器点焊岗位的风险指数为2.24(低风险),拉浆和负极复压的风险指数为4.47(高风险),其他岗位的风险指数均为5(极高风险)。致癌的吸入超额个人风险评估模型结果显示,镉接触工人因工龄和岗位不同,风险水平也不同,只有配料和机器点焊岗位的两位工人风险水平<10^(-4),为可接受,其他岗位工人的风险水平均>10^(-4),为不可接受。结论该企业大多数岗位处于高风险水平,职业危害防护设施不能满足防护要求,需要及时采取有效的风险控制措施。 Objective To observe the occupational exposure to cadmium in a nickel-cadmium battery manufacturing enterprise in China, and to conduct occupational health risk assessment for the workers exposed to cadmium. Methods A field survey was conducted among workers in a nickel-cadmium battery manufacturing enterprise from June to July in 2016.Semi-quantitative risk assessment-exposure ratio method and carcinogenic risk assessment-inhalational excess personal risk method were used for occupational health assessment. Results The overall concentration of cadmium was high in the air of the enterprise.There were only 13.33% of the position within the CTWA in the national occupational exposure limit.The results of semi-quantitative risk assessment model showed that the risk indexes were 2.24 for batching and spot welding by machine(low risk), 4.47 for pulping and negative overpressure positions(high risk), and 5.00 for all the other positions(extremely high risk).The results of carcinogenic inhalational excess personal risk method indicated that the risk levels differed significantly among cadmium exposed workers with different positions years and in different positions, workers in batching positions and in welding by machine had a risk level of <10^-4 which was acceptable, while the risk levels of workers in other positions were all higher than 10-4 which was unacceptable. Conclusions Workers in majority of the positions in this enterprise are at high risk, indicating that the occupational hazard protection equipments fail to meet the protection requirements.Therefore, the effective risk control measures should be taken.
